Practical Considerations and Limitations
While the Border Set with Patch is highly versatile, there are some practical considerations to keep in mind:
- Small Hoop Sizes: The intricate details may not translate well in very small hoop sizes, so test the design before using it on tiny projects.
- Layered Details: Be cautious when embroidering on thick towels or stretchy garments, as the layered details may cause puckering or distortion.
- Dark Fabric: The design's visibility may be compromised on dark fabrics, so choose thread colors carefully to ensure the details stand out.
- Curved Caps and Dense Stitch Areas: The design may not work well on curved surfaces like caps or in areas with dense stitching, as it could lead to uneven embroidery.

To further enhance the design's impact, consider the following tips:
- Test Thread Colors: Experiment with different thread colors on light and dark fabric to find the best combination for your project.
- Check Stitch Density: Ensure the stitch density is appropriate for the fabric and the intended use of the item.
- Confirm Hoop Size: Verify that the design fits within your available hoop size to avoid any issues during embroidery.
- Use Proper Stabilizer: Choose the right stabilizer for the fabric texture to achieve clean, professional results.
- Create Realistic Mockups: Use printable mockups to preview how the design will look on different products, helping you make informed decisions.
- Review Small Details: Carefully check the small details after stitching to ensure they meet your quality standards.
- Plan Matching Color Palettes: Coordinate the embroidery colors with the overall color scheme of your product for a cohesive look.
